With 16 Medal of Honor recipients, the 1st Division ended World War II with a record unequaled by any other American division. Join U.S. Army Colonel (Ret.) Krewasky A. Salter, Executive Director of First Division Museum at Cantigny, as he chronicles the 1st Infantry Division’s legendary military involvement from the Battle of the Bulge to the occupation of Germany.

The talk will focus on the 1st Infantry Division’s participation in culminating battles of WWII, the Nuremberg trials, and liberating Nazi labor camps. He will also tell remarkable stories from the brave commanders, leaders, and soldiers who wear the shoulder patch bearing "The Big Red One."
